Does anyone use zip ties to seal there bags besides me?
    #25543423 - 10/16/18 11:24 PM (5 years, 3 months ago)

I use releasable zip ties to seal my bags. So I was wondering how many people do it this way? They are cheap and quick and I didn't have to buy an impulse sealer. They even can go through the PC with no problem. These are the ones I use...

I usually get mine from Amazon for $10.99 but they are out.
